For how long does a common divorce take?

Georgia law permits a divorce case to be finalized 31 days after the defendant has been served with paperwork. We can get a settlement agreement sent earlier than that, but the judge is required to wait up until the 31st day after service has been perfected on the defendant to settle the paperwork.

If a final hearing in front of a judge is not required however a number of concerns have to be dealt with, a case may take anywhere from 2 to 6 months.

A variety of cases are solved at the mediation stage or through other formal settlements.

In the event that your partner hesitates to settle in a reasonable manner, more complex divorce cases can take anywhere from 6 months to 18 months or even longer to be resolved.

What is the distinction between an uncontested divorce and contested divorce in Jonesboro?

An uncontested divorce case is one in which a signed settlement agreement is sent to the clerk's office at the time the complaint for divorce is submitted. All other cases are lawfully considered contested divorces.

Why doesn't my situation qualify?

If your divorce includes problems such as not agreeing on child custody, non-agreement over alimony or not agreeing on the dividing of marital property, a flat-fee divorce is most likely not an option. It is difficult to forecast whether your case can be handled promptly or if it will take substantially longer to finish.
